Azizi Developments has appointed Al-Kaitoob Building Contracting for projects in Dubai
Local real estate company Azizi Developments has appointed Al-Kaitoob Building Contracting for several residential and hospitality projects in Dubai.
The contracts were awarded to Al-Kaitoob for three residential towers and one hotel in the Al-Furjan area in Dubai.
The first deal is for the $80m Montrell Service Residence, which will comprise 222 units and is expected to be completed by mid-2018.
The second contract is for the recently launched $80m Roy-Mediterranean Service Residence, which will have 271 units and will be delivered in 2017.
Al-Kaitoob was also appointed as the main contractor for the $74m Candace Acacia hotel tower and the $48m Candace Acacia hotel apartments.
Azizi Developments, which is a subsidiary of Azizi Investments, has been bullish about the UAE market, with other schemes planned and under way in Dubai, including a residential project in Dubai Healthcare City.
There are currently 6.5 million square feet of real estate projects under construction in our portfolio at the moment, says the companys CEO, Farhad Azizi. We are also expecting to start work on 4 million sq ft in the next year.
Azizi tells MEED the company remains focused on mid-market residential schemes. There is a gap in this segment of the market, he says. We are involved in luxury projects, but we are also very interested in practical living solutions.
